CHARLESTON, W.Va. (WSAZ) -- WVU Head Football Coach Bill Stewart is currently the most popular coach of those who have led the Mountaineers on the football field for the past three decades.

A new survey out Monday from Mark Blankenship Enterprises gauges the favorability/unfavorability ratings for each of WVU's last three head football coaches.

70% of those who responded in the telephone survey said they have a favorable opinion of Coach Stewart.

The man Stewart replaced at the helm for WVU has a lower popularity rating. 54% of those surveyed had an unfavorable opinion of former Mountaineer Head Coach Rich Rodriguez, compared to a 19% favorable rating. The rest had no opinion or were undecided.

“Not only does Mr. Rodriguez have high unfavorable ratings, those who hold the unfavorable opinions do so with a notable intensity,” said Mark Blankenship, CEO of MBE, in a prepared release Monday night. “Clearly, the circumstances surrounding the departure of Mr. Rodriguez from WVU have had an impact on his public perception among West Virginia voters.”

The survey also gauged the opinion of former coach Don Nehlen, with 62% having a favorable opinion of Nehlen. Nehlen's unfavorable rating was less than 10% with the rest having no opinion.

400 people were surveyed for this opinion poll.
